Retain Healthcare is seeking Community Healthcare Assistants in Cheltenham for full-time and part-time roles. You will support clients at home, providing personal care, meal preparation, and companionship.
Pay rates range from £13.25 to £14.50 per hour, with bonuses for bank holidays. The position requires a UK driving license and offers flexible shifts with guaranteed hours.
We offer paid training, a pension scheme, and a supportive environment focused on employee wellbeing.

How to prepare for a job interview at Retain Healthcare
✨Know Your Role Inside Out
Before the interview, make sure you understand what a Community Healthcare Assistant does. Familiarise yourself with the responsibilities like personal care, meal prep, and companionship. This will help you answer questions confidently and show that you're genuinely interested in the role.
✨Showcase Your Soft Skills
In this line of work, empathy and communication are key. Prepare examples from your past experiences where you've demonstrated these skills. Whether it’s helping a friend or volunteering, real-life stories can make a big impact during your interview.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are some questions about the company culture, training opportunities, and how they support employee wellbeing. This shows that you’re not just looking for any job, but that you’re keen on being part of their team.
✨Dress for Success
Even if the role is flexible and hands-on, first impressions matter. Dress smartly for your interview to convey professionalism. It doesn’t have to be a suit, but clean and tidy attire will show that you respect the opportunity and are serious about the position.
